Subversion Repositories bacoAlunos

Rev

Rev 206 | Rev 208 | Go to most recent revision | Show entire file | Ignore whitespace | Details | Blame | Last modification | View Log | RSS feed

Rev 206 Rev 207
Line 622... Line 622...
622
            <chain name="Session"/>
622
            <chain name="Session"/>
623
        </filterChains>
623
        </filterChains>
624
    </service>
624
    </service>
625
    <service>
625
    <service>
626
        <name>LoadCourseUnitWorks</name>
626
        <name>LoadCourseUnitWorks</name>
627
        <implementationClass>pt.estgp.estgweb.services.courseunits.LoadCourseUnitWorksService</implementationClass>
627
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
628
        <description>Load course unit works</description>
628
        <description>Load course unit works</description>
629
        <isTransactional>true</isTransactional>
629
        <isTransactional>true</isTransactional>
-
 
630
        <defaultMethod>loadCourseUnitWorks</defaultMethod>
630
        <filterChains>
631
        <filterChains>
631
            <chain name="Logger"/>
632
            <chain name="Logger"/>
632
            <chain name="Session"/>
633
            <chain name="Session"/>
633
        </filterChains>
634
        </filterChains>
634
    </service>
635
    </service>
635
    <service>
636
    <service>
-
 
637
        <name>LoadCourseUnitWorkAssignement</name>
-
 
638
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
-
 
639
        <description>Load course unit works</description>
-
 
640
        <isTransactional>true</isTransactional>
-
 
641
        <defaultMethod>loadAssignement</defaultMethod>
-
 
642
        <filterChains>
-
 
643
            <chain name="Logger"/>
-
 
644
            <chain name="Session"/>
-
 
645
            <chain name="OwnerCourseUnitFromWorkAssignement"/>
-
 
646
        </filterChains>
-
 
647
    </service>
-
 
648
    <service>
636
        <name>CreateCourseUnitWork</name>
649
        <name>CreateCourseUnitWork</name>
-
 
650
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
-
 
651
        <description>Load course unit works</description>
-
 
652
        <isTransactional>true</isTransactional>
-
 
653
        <defaultMethod>create</defaultMethod>
-
 
654
        <filterChains>
-
 
655
            <chain name="Logger"/>
-
 
656
            <chain name="Session"/>
-
 
657
            <chain name="OwnerCourseUnit"/>
-
 
658
        </filterChains>
-
 
659
    </service>
-
 
660
    <service>
-
 
661
        <name>EditCourseUnitWork</name>
-
 
662
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
-
 
663
        <description>Load course unit works</description>
-
 
664
        <isTransactional>true</isTransactional>
-
 
665
        <defaultMethod>create</defaultMethod>
-
 
666
        <filterChains>
-
 
667
            <chain name="Logger"/>
-
 
668
            <chain name="Session"/>
-
 
669
            <chain name="OwnerCourseUnitFromWorkAssignementObject"/>
-
 
670
        </filterChains>
-
 
671
    </service>
-
 
672
    <service>
-
 
673
        <name>DeliverCourseUnitWork</name>
-
 
674
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
-
 
675
        <description>Load course unit works</description>
-
 
676
        <isTransactional>true</isTransactional>
-
 
677
        <defaultMethod>deliverWork</defaultMethod>
-
 
678
        <filterChains>
-
 
679
            <chain name="Logger"/>
-
 
680
            <chain name="Session"/>
-
 
681
            <chain name="IsStudentInCourseUnitFromWorkAssignement"/>
-
 
682
        </filterChains>
-
 
683
    </service>
-
 
684
    <service>
-
 
685
        <name>ValidateInvalidateCourseUnitWork</name>
-
 
686
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
-
 
687
        <description>Load course unit works</description>
-
 
688
        <isTransactional>true</isTransactional>
-
 
689
        <defaultMethod>validateInvalidate</defaultMethod>
-
 
690
        <filterChains>
-
 
691
            <chain name="Logger"/>
-
 
692
            <chain name="Session"/>
-
 
693
            <chain name="OwnerCourseUnitFromWorkAssignement"/>
-
 
694
        </filterChains>
-
 
695
    </service>
-
 
696
    <service>
-
 
697
        <name>DeleteCourseUnitWork</name>
637
        <implementationClass>pt.estgp.estgweb.services.courseunits.CreateCourseUnitWorkService</implementationClass>
698
        <implementationClass>pt.estgp.estgweb.services.courseunits.CourseUnitWorkService</implementationClass>
638
        <description>Load course unit works</description>
699
        <description>Load course unit works</description>
639
        <isTransactional>true</isTransactional>
700
        <isTransactional>true</isTransactional>
-
 
701
        <defaultMethod>delete</defaultMethod>
640
        <filterChains>
702
        <filterChains>
641
            <chain name="Logger"/>
703
            <chain name="Logger"/>
642
            <chain name="Session"/>
704
            <chain name="Session"/>
-
 
705
            <chain name="OwnerCourseUnitFromWorkAssignement"/>
643
        </filterChains>
706
        </filterChains>
644
    </service>
707
    </service>
645
    <service>
708
    <service>
646
        <name>SearchCourseUnit</name>
709
        <name>SearchCourseUnit</name>
647
        <implementationClass>pt.estgp.estgweb.services.courseunits.SearchCourseUnitService</implementationClass>
710
        <implementationClass>pt.estgp.estgweb.services.courseunits.SearchCourseUnitService</implementationClass>